Historical Foundations of Mysticism and Esotericism
Ancient civilizations—from the Egyptian hieroglyphs to the cryptic glyphs of the Hermetic tradition—have embedded their cosmological insights within symbols, oral traditions, and sacred texts. These systems often served as gateways to spiritual enlightenment or tools for initiates seeking enlightenment beyond the material plane. As historical documents reveal, esoteric knowledge was typically guarded by secretive societies, such as the Egyptian temples practicing sacred geometry, or the alchemists of medieval Europe pursuing transmutation of the self and matter.

The Significance of the Eye of Horus in Esoteric Traditions
The Eye of Horus stands as a pivotal symbol in Egyptian mythology, representing protection, royal power, and spiritual insight. Its mathematical significance—embedded in the fractal divisions of the eye—links ancient symbolism to modern sacred geometry and cosmology. Authorities in esoteric circles interpret it as an emblem of divine perception and the opening of the third eye—an internal gateway to higher consciousness.
